TPWallet 之 SOL 生态全景:防中间人攻击、NFT 市场与隐私审计的创新路径

随着 Solana 生态的高速增长,TPWallet 在资产管理、交易签名与链上交互中的角色愈发关键。本文围绕“防中间人攻击、NFT 市场、专家解答、创新科技模式、隐私保护、代币审计”六个方面,进行一套面向实战的全面探讨,帮助用户理解安全机制背后的逻辑,并给出可操作的优化思路。

一、防中间人攻击(MITM):从“可验证链上行为”到“端侧信任”

1)攻击面与典型手法

中间人攻击通常发生在:网络通道被劫持、恶意节点/代理篡改数据、伪造站点诱导授权或签名请求、以及交易参数被替换。常见表现包括:用户在界面看到的交易细节与真实链上行为不一致、频繁弹出异常权限、或授权范围异常扩大。

2)多重校验策略

(1)链上可验证:将“签名内容”与“链上结果”绑定。用户在提交前应核对关键字段(接收方、token mint、数量、滑点/路由信息、费用)。

(2)通信完整性:通过 HTTPS/TLS 与证书校验降低被动窃听与篡改风险;必要时使用可信网络(避免未知代理、公共 Wi‑Fi 下的可疑重定向)。

(3)地址簿与解析一致性:对合约地址、代币 Mint、NFT 合约与元数据链接做一致性校验。若出现“显示信息来自不可信来源”的情况,应以链上账户为准。

(4)交易签名最小化:尽量避免一次性授权过大的权限(例如无限授权、跨域宽泛授权),并优先使用“限额/限时/特定合约”的签名策略。

3)TPWallet 使用建议(可执行)

- 在签名前,逐项核对:目标地址、token 合约、gas/手续费、是否涉及合约交互。

- 对高风险操作(批量转账、授权、铸造/升级、路由复杂交易)开启更严格的确认流程。

- 发现界面异常、弹窗来自不明站点或权限突增时,立即停止并检查网址来源与浏览器扩展。

二、NFT 市场:如何在 SOL 上实现更稳健的交易体验

1)NFT 市场的关键环节

NFT 交易不仅是“买卖图片”,更包含:

- NFT 所属铸造(mint)与集合(collection)关系

- 元数据(metadata)与链上可验证字段

- 授权与转移(approval/transfer)

- 交易市场的撮合/成交逻辑与费用结构

2)常见风险与对策

(1)钓鱼 NFT 与假元数据:元数据链接可能被替换或指向不可控内容。建议将“展示信息”与“链上 mint/owner/collection”核验绑定。

(2)恶意合约与可升级性:部分项目可能通过可升级代理合约改变权限模型或交易逻辑。对合约历史、权限管理、管理员地址进行观察与审计。

(3)授权滥用:出售 NFT 通常需要授权市场合约。应选择信誉较高、权限范围更明确的市场合约,并在交易后及时撤销多余授权。

3)实战建议

- 在出价/购买前,先确认:该 NFT 的 mint 地址是否与所见一致。

- 对集合验证(collection verification)进行核对:已验证的集合往往更可信。

- 慎用“低价诱导”与“短链接跳转”,优先从官方渠道进入市场。

三、专家解答:围绕用户最关心的安全与体验问题

Q1:如何判断一个签名请求是安全的?

A:看“请求目的与权限范围”。安全签名通常具备清晰的目标合约/接收方,并且权限不无上限扩张。重点核对:授权对象(spender)、可花费额度、涉及的 token mint、以及是否存在不必要的批准授权。

Q2:为什么我会遇到交易失败但界面显示成功?

A:可能是网络拥堵、交易参数过期(blockhash 相关)、或者中间节点回包不一致。解决思路是以链上浏览器/账户状态为准,重新拉取交易状态并核对签名对应的交易哈希。

Q3:隐私到底怎么保护?是不是只要不公开就安全?

A:链上可见并不等于不可控。隐私保护更依赖于:最小化暴露、减少可关联信息、使用不易被指纹化的交互方式,并避免在同一标识下进行过度聚合。

四、创新科技模式:把安全做成“默认能力”

1)从“后置防护”到“过程防护”

创新不只是增加弹窗,更是将安全检查融入交易生命周期:

- 预签名阶段:参数解析、风险规则匹配、权限范围评估

- 签名阶段:显示关键信息摘要并要求用户确认

- 后签名阶段:对交易回执/状态进行核验并给出解释

2)智能风险提示(规则+可解释)

- 规则引擎:识别高风险权限(无限授权、陌生合约、异常代币合成/兑换路径)

- 可解释提示:说明“为什么判定风险”,而不是只给“高危/低危”标签

- 自适应策略:根据用户行为习惯与项目类型调整提示强度

3)可验证的数据来源

对 NFT 元数据、合约信息、交易解析结果,尽量使用链上可验证或可信来源聚合,减少“界面信息与真实链上状态脱节”的可能。

五、隐私保护:在 SOL 的可追踪链上,如何降低关联度

1)隐私的现实边界

Solana 链上地址与交易是可查询的,因此“绝对匿名”通常不现实。隐私目标应转向:降低跨场景关联、减少可识别数据、避免泄露敏感操作节奏。

2)可操作建议

- 使用更谨慎的地址管理:避免把所有活动都绑定到同一地址。

- 控制交互粒度:减少不必要的公开交互(例如多次授权、频繁跨合约路由暴露)。

- 小心元数据与社交曝光:NFT 的链接内容、浏览器痕迹、以及公开的签名请求截图都可能形成关联。

3)端到端流程的隐私设计

在钱包侧尽量做到:

- 最小化本地收集与上报信息

- 关键操作采用本地解析与本地校验

- 风险提示在本地完成,避免将敏感交易意图直接暴露给第三方

六、代币审计:让“能用”变成“更可信”

1)为什么代币审计是必要的

代币合约可能包含:

- 黑名单/白名单机制

- 可撤销/可暂停交易

- 税费/滑点异常

- 特权可升级或更改分发逻辑

这些问题在表面交易体验中不一定立刻显现。

2)审计关注清单(概览版)

- 合约权限:管理员、owner、升级代理、权限转移历史

- 代币经济:税费、手续费、回购/分红逻辑是否合理

- 交易机制:转账限制、最大/最小转账、黑名单机制

- 外部调用与可重入风险:外部依赖合约、回调逻辑

- 事件与账本:关键状态变更是否可追踪、是否存在“表面正常、实际改写”的情况

3)与 TPWallet 交易安全的结合

钱包侧可以通过:

- 风险标签:结合已知风险代币模式与合约特征

- 合约指纹:对高风险合约模式进行比对

- 提示撤销授权:对于可疑 spender 与宽泛授权,建议在交易后撤销

结语

TPWallet 与 SOL 生态的安全与体验是一个系统工程:防中间人攻击强调“可验证与最小权限”;NFT 市场强调“链上核验与授权可控”;隐私保护强调“降低关联度与最小暴露”;代币审计强调“权限与代币经济的可解释”。当创新科技模式把这些检查从“用户自查”变成“过程默认能力”,安全就不再是额外成本,而是交易体验的一部分。

提示:以上内容用于安全教育与通用风险评估,不构成对任何具体项目的投资建议。对陌生合约、授权与市场入口务必谨慎核对。

作者:Luna Chen发布时间:2026-05-09 12:19:16

评论

KevinWang

对“签名内容可验证+最小权限”这块讲得很到位,尤其是授权滥用的提醒很实用。

小雪兔

NFT 那段我最喜欢“以 mint/owner 为准”,比只看图片靠谱多了。

AvaMiles

隐私保护没有给空话,而是把目标落到“降低关联度”,读完更有方向。

ZhangKai

代币审计关注清单很全:管理员权限、可升级、税费机制这些都应该在使用前看。

MiaZhao

中间人攻击的典型表现(界面不一致/权限突增)总结得清晰,建议每次签名前都按这个核对。

相关阅读